linux系统添加新用户命令行
-
在Linux系统中,我们可以通过命令行来添加新用户。下面是添加新用户的命令行步骤:
1. 打开终端或者登录到Linux系统的命令行界面。
2. 使用root用户或者具有sudo权限的用户登录,以便执行需要的操作。接下来,我们可以使用以下命令来添加新用户:
1. useradd命令:通过useradd命令来添加新用户,可以使用以下命令格式:
“`
useradd [选项] 用户名
“`例如,要添加一个名为”newuser”的新用户,可以运行以下命令:
“`
useradd newuser
“`如果需要指定新用户的家目录,可以使用-d选项,例如:
“`
useradd -d /home/newuser newuser
“`如果还想为新用户设置密码,可以使用-p选项,例如:
“`
useradd -p password newuser
“`注意:使用-p选项需要将密码以加密形式提供,可以使用”mkpasswd”命令生成加密密码。
2. passwd命令:通过passwd命令为新用户设置密码,可以使用以下命令格式:
“`
passwd 用户名
“`例如,要为”newuser”用户设置密码,可以运行以下命令:
“`
passwd newuser
“`系统会提示您输入新密码两次以确认密码。
3. usermod命令:通过usermod命令可以修改已存在的用户的属性,例如修改用户所属的用户组等。
例如,要将”newuser”用户加入”developers”用户组,可以运行以下命令:
“`
usermod -a -G developers newuser
“`这里的”-a”选项表示追加方式,”-G”选项用于指定用户组。
4. id命令:通过id命令可以查询新用户的UID、GID以及所属的用户组信息。
例如,要查询”newuser”用户的信息,可以运行以下命令:
“`
id newuser
“`系统会显示新用户的UID、GID以及所属的用户组信息。
5. chown和chgrp命令:通过chown和chgrp命令可以修改文件或者目录的所有者和所属用户组。
例如,要将”/var/www”目录的所有者设置为”newuser”,可以运行以下命令:
“`
chown newuser /var/www
“`要将”/var/www”目录的所属用户组设置为”developers”,可以运行以下命令:
“`
chgrp developers /var/www
“`注意:chown命令和chgrp命令可能需要root权限才能执行。
以上就是在Linux系统中通过命令行添加新用户的简单步骤,根据实际需求可以灵活运用这些命令进行用户管理。
2年前 -
在Linux系统中,可以使用命令行的方式添加新用户。下面是添加新用户的步骤:
1. 打开终端或控制台:打开终端或控制台窗口,以便使用命令行操作系统。
2. 使用adduser命令:在命令行中执行”sudo adduser username”(username是新用户的用户名)。这将提示您输入新用户的密码和其他详细信息,例如全名、电话号码等。
3. 设置用户密码:系统会要求您输入两次新用户的密码。为了安全起见,密码不会在屏幕上显示。输入完毕后,按Enter键。
4. 输入用户详细信息:根据提示输入新用户的详细信息,比如全名、电话号码等。这些信息可以为空,也可以根据需要输入。
5. 确认输入信息:系统会显示您输入的新用户的详细信息。如果一切正确无误,输入y确认。如果有错误,输入n返回。
6. 用户创建完成:系统会自动为新用户创建一个用户目录,并设置相应的权限。创建完成后,会在屏幕上显示一条消息来确认用户创建成功。
除了使用adduser命令,还有一些其他的命令可以用来添加新用户,比如useradd和新版本的adduser。这些命令有不同的参数和选项,可以根据需要选择合适的命令来添加新用户。
在Linux系统中,每个用户都有一个唯一的用户ID(UID)和一个组ID(GID),用来标识用户和其所属的组。系统会自动分配一个唯一的UID和GID给新用户。如果需要手动指定UID和GID,可以使用adduser命令的–uid和–gid选项。
添加新用户后,可以使用su命令切换到新用户,并使用新用户的用户名和密码登录系统。新用户可以访问自己的用户目录和其他权限允许的资源,但不能访问其他用户的资源和系统敏感文件。
需要注意的是,添加新用户需要root或管理员权限。在执行添加新用户的命令时,需要使用sudo或以root身份登录系统。
2年前 -
在Linux系统中,我们可以通过命令行来添加新用户。下面是添加新用户的方法和操作流程。
1. 使用adduser命令添加新用户
在终端中输入以下命令:
“`
sudo adduser username
“`其中,username是你要添加的新用户的用户名。
2. 输入新用户的密码
系统会提示你输入新用户的密码。密码输入时不会显示在终端上。
3. 填写新用户的相关信息
系统会提示你填写新用户的一些详细信息,如全名、室内电话等。可以按需填写,可以直接按回车键跳过。
4. 确认信息
系统会显示你输入的新用户信息,并要求你确认是否正确。如果信息正确,输入y,如果需要重新输入,输入n。
5. 设置密码
系统会要求你设置新用户的密码。密码要求复杂度较高,通常要求包含大小写字母、数字和特殊字符。
6. 设置密码过期时间
系统会要求你设置新用户的密码过期时间。你可以选择密码永不过期或者在一定时间后过期。
7. 配置其他属性
系统会进一步提醒你设置其他属性,如是否在主目录中拷贝默认文件、是否允许用户修改密码等。可以根据需要进行设置。
8. 添加新用户成功
当上述步骤完成后,系统会在终端上显示添加新用户成功的信息。
新用户的主目录会被自动创建,并且拥有适当的权限。此外,系统还会为新用户创建用户组,并将其添加到该组中。
这样,就成功添加了一个新用户。
可以使用以下命令来查看新用户的信息:
“`
sudo cat /etc/passwd | grep username
“`其中,username是你添加的新用户的用户名。
另外,可以使用以下命令来修改已存在用户的属性和配置:
“`
sudo usermod [选项] username
“`其中,username是要修改的用户名,选项可以根据需要添加。
通过命令行添加新用户是一种非常常见和简便的方法,它可以在Linux系统中快速添加新用户并设置相应的权限。
2年前